Former NSW premier Gladys Berejiklian told disgraced Liberal Daryl Maguire she’d “throw money” at his electorate during the 2018 byelection forced on government after the Wagga Wagga MP quit due to a corruption scandal.

Ms Berejiklian, who was in a secret relationship with Mr Maguire, sought his advice on what projects to consider in Wagga Wagga as her government prepared to fight to hold the seat.
